Whenever I try to set up a custom device profile and click save, when I view the profile again it has reverted to whatever preset it was on before. Any ideas as to why this is happening?

mrongey,
Please visit the Device Profile topic [Section 2 item K of the Start Here FAQs index, stickied above all forums]. Long as you don't change the key elements that make up the parms of a preset profile such as Standard, any customization to the other profile options does not make the profile radio button highlight change, but, your changes do save and get transmitted to the client on next connection with server. To quote the italicized text of the subject FAQ When saving a Custom Profile (CP) and all options of the above table have remained unchanged from pre-set, the device profile on next visit will show the original radio button as checked, e.g. Standard Settings instead of CP. All other changes will though have saved properly. This helps to signify which of the pre-set profiles form the base of the CP on later visits. The table in the FAQ will allow you to restore a profile to a preset combination if you think you messed up.
